Output d2c43728602def75e00a1cba30c8db0d54d5e2f1b9348e13f6830704baef7980:1

value
16841240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cf98d53104fe0319ae67b9ef5de7fc299aebad8 OP_EQUAL
address
34LDo6UvpxPL44W8PbxTftk2orgLaRfy7r
transaction
d2c43728602def75e00a1cba30c8db0d54d5e2f1b9348e13f6830704baef7980
confirmations
406043
spent
true